Everything between the headers and midpipe on these cars is a huge restriction on your exhaust. So anything that opens that up (HFC, LTH, or Y pipe) will see a large increase. The rest of the exhaust, get what you like

A lot of mechanics identify cats by looking for the heat shielding, if a factory exhaust has bracing or just heat shielding for the heck of it, they usually yell cat!! |
